Lines, waves and shadows eat into vaguely recognisable images in this exhibition to address the way in which architectural landscapes are constantly shifting between structure and dissolution. Thanks to the process of photocopying photographs onto watercolour paper and then manipulating them with a variety of drawing materials, no two of Hamilton’s images are similar – each is open to the spontaneity of intervention. These experimental pieces sit alongside Venetis’ drawing series Anemic Archives which depict real and imaginary scenes from Greek life, drawn on to the insides of book covers and curated to suggest some kind of inherent, continuous narrative.
